We're just back from lunch at this cafe. It's a lovely place, nicely set out and great atmosphere with very friendly staff. The menu has a wide selection sandwiches, jacket potatoes, panani's all with a huge choice of filling. There are also great cakes especially the cupcakes! (you can actually have cupcake making parties here! . Will definately be back.For those that don't know the area this cafe is near the church... View all feedback.

This charming tea shop caters to all tastes, including those with allergies. We enjoyed some sandwiches with unique and delicious fillings. The place is very clean and the staff are exceptionally pleasant and polite. We also inquired about the possibility of hosting a wedding in the workshop upstairs, which Claire arranges. We are excited to return in June.
This charming neighborhood café is wonderful. Everything is prepared fresh upon ordering and the desserts are heavenly. The only drawback that keeps it from a 5-star rating is that a light lunch can be a bit pricey.
We always enjoy the delicious food at this restaurant! We really appreciate that our one-year-old daughter can also participate and enjoy a special mini afternoon tea for kids. She absolutely loves it! We'll be back again this Saturday.
